峰值
The highest point, maximum value, or peak of a fluctuating set of data. It is a very specific term for IELTS graph descriptions.
Exemplos
3 de 5在夏季,电力消耗通常会达到峰值。
In summer, electricity consumption usually reaches its peak.
数据显示,该病毒的传播已过峰值。
Data shows that the spread of the virus has passed its peak.
这首歌的播放量在发布后的第三天达到了峰值。
The play count of this song peaked on the third day after its release.

Colocações comuns
Frases Comuns
峰值负荷
peak load
峰值频率
peak frequency
处于峰值
to be at a peak
Frequentemente confundido com
高峰 is general 'peak' (like traffic), while 峰值 is the specific numerical value (the 'value' of the peak).
Notas de uso
Frequently paired with 达到 (dádào) to describe the highest point in a chart.
Erros comuns
Do not use it to describe physical mountains (use 山峰).
